How to Master Modern Arcade Game Centers: A Step-by-Step Guide from Basics to Advanced Play

If you have walked into a modern arcade game center recently, you probably noticed three things that separate it from the old-school video arcade. First, the games now blend physical skill with digital scoring in ways that were impossible a decade ago. Second, many centers use membership cards instead of tokens, which changes how you manage your credits. Third, the most successful players do not rely on luck—they follow a repeatable process that anyone can learn. This guide will walk you through that process, starting from what you need before you step inside and ending with a checklist you can use every time you play.

What You Need Before You Visit an Arcade Game Center

Preparation matters more than most newcomers realize. Without the right mindset and a few basic tools, you will waste credits on games you do not understand and leave frustrated. Here is what to sort out before you arrive.

Understand the Payment System

Modern arcade game centers rarely use coins. Instead, they rely on reloadable cards, wristbands, or digital accounts tied to your phone. Check the center’s website or social media page to see which system they use. Some centers offer a small bonus when you load a certain amount on your first visit. For example, you might get 10 extra credits when you load 50 credits. Always ask the front desk if there is a sign-up promotion—this is standard practice and not something you need to hunt for.

Dress for Movement

Many modern arcade games require standing, reaching, stepping, or even jumping. Wear comfortable shoes and clothing that does not restrict your arms. If you plan to play rhythm games or motion-based simulators, avoid loose sleeves that could catch on buttons or sensors.

Set a Budget and a Time Limit

It is easy to lose track of both time and money inside an arcade. Decide how much you are willing to spend before you enter. A reasonable starting budget for a two-hour session is the equivalent of two movie tickets. If the center charges by the hour for unlimited play, calculate whether that fits your schedule better than paying per game. Remember that no game guarantees a return—treat every credit as the cost of entertainment, not an investment.

The Core Principles of Smart Play

Every arcade game center operates on a few unwritten rules. Once you understand them, you will stop making the mistakes that eat up credits without improving your performance.

Observation Is Free

Before you spend a single credit on a machine you have never played, watch someone else play it for at least one full round. Look for the patterns: where do enemies spawn? Which buttons trigger special moves? How does the scoring system multiply? You can learn 80 percent of a game’s mechanics just by watching two experienced players.

Start on the Lowest Difficulty

Many arcade games let you select a difficulty level before the game starts. Beginners almost always choose “Normal” because they think “Easy” is for children. In reality, Easy mode gives you more time to learn the controls and understand the game flow. You will actually get further on Easy than you would on Normal, which means more playtime for your credit.

One Credit, One Focus

Do not try to master three different games in one session. Pick one machine and play it repeatedly until you can consistently reach the second stage or level. Switching between games resets your muscle memory and costs you credits without building real skill.

Step-by-Step Process to Play Any Arcade Game

This process works for nearly every modern arcade game center, whether you are playing a racing simulator, a shooting gallery, a rhythm game, or a redemption machine that gives tickets.

Step 1: Identify the Game Type

Arcade games generally fall into four categories: skill-based (rhythm, fighting, sports), chance-based (claw machines, spinning wheels), hybrid (shooters with random item drops), and redemption (games that award tickets for prizes). Your approach should match the type. For skill-based games, practice is everything. For chance-based games, accept that you cannot influence the outcome—play only for fun, not for the prize.

Step 2: Read the Instruction Card

Every machine has a small card or screen that explains the controls, the objective, and how scoring works. Do not skip this step. Even if you watched someone else play, the card often reveals hidden rules—like bonus points for hitting a specific target or a time limit for each round.

Step 3: Use Your First Credit to Explore

Do not try to set a high score on your first attempt. Use your first credit to press every button, move the joystick in all directions, and see what happens. Note which actions trigger sound effects, change the screen, or add points. This exploratory run is the most valuable credit you will spend.

Step 4: Identify the “Safe Zone”

In many action games, there is a position or a timing window where you take less damage or earn bonus points. For example, in shooting games, standing at the far left of the screen might let you avoid enemy fire while still hitting targets. Find that safe zone during your exploratory credit.

Step 5: Focus on One Mechanic per Attempt

On your second credit, focus only on dodging. On your third credit, focus only on aiming. On your fourth credit, focus on using power-ups. Breaking the game into single mechanics prevents you from feeling overwhelmed and builds competence faster than trying to do everything at once.

Step 6: Track Your Progress

Most modern arcade game centers save your scores if you use a membership card. Write down your score after each session, along with a note about what you practiced. This record helps you see improvement over time and keeps you motivated.

Example: Playing a Modern Racing Arcade Game

Let us apply the steps above to a typical racing arcade machine found in most game centers. The game has a steering wheel, two pedals, a gear shifter, and a screen that shows your speed and position.

Step 1: This is a skill-based game. Your lap time depends entirely on how you handle the wheel and pedals.

Step 2: The instruction card says you can shift gears manually or let the game do it automatically. It also says you get a speed boost if you stay on the racing line (the highlighted path on the track).

Step 3: On your first credit, try both manual and automatic shifting. You discover that manual shifting gives you better acceleration out of corners but requires more attention.

Step 4: The safe zone is the racing line. When you stay on it, your car does not slide and you maintain higher speed.

Step 5: On your second credit, focus only on braking before turns. On your third credit, focus on hitting the apex of each corner. On your fourth credit, combine both skills.

Step 6: You write down your best lap time: 1 minute 32 seconds. Next session, you aim for 1 minute 28 seconds.

Common Mistakes Beginners Make at Arcade Game Centers

Even with good preparation, most new players repeat the same errors. Recognizing them will save you credits and frustration.

Mistake 1: Mashing Buttons Randomly

When the action gets intense, beginners tend to press every button as fast as possible. This usually triggers the wrong moves or wastes special abilities. Instead, take a half-second pause between presses. Controlled inputs are faster than frantic inputs in the long run.

Mistake 2: Ignoring the Tutorial or Demo Mode

Many machines run a short demo when no one is playing. That demo shows the optimal way to play. If you skip it, you miss free instruction. Wait for the demo to loop at least once before inserting your credit.

Mistake 3: Playing Tired or Hungry

Arcade games require hand-eye coordination, which drops significantly when you are fatigued. If you have been playing for more than 90 minutes, take a 15-minute break. Drink water, eat a snack, and walk around. Your scores will improve after the break.

Mistake 4: Chasing a Prize in Claw Machines

Claw machines are designed to have a variable success rate. Most modern machines use a programmed cycle: the claw grips strongly only after a certain number of failed attempts. If you watch other players fail five or six times, you might be the one who gets the strong grip. But never spend more than the prize is worth. If the toy costs $5 at a store, do not spend $10 trying to win it.

Mistake 5: Not Using the Membership System

If the arcade game center offers a loyalty card or a mobile app, use it. These systems often track your play time, give you free credits on your birthday, and let you save your progress in games that support it. Skipping the membership means leaving free value on the table. How to Move from Intermediate to Advanced Play

Once you can consistently reach the mid-game content on a few machines, you are ready for advanced techniques. These methods separate occasional players from regulars who set high scores.

Learn the Score Multiplier System

Many arcade games award bonus points for chaining actions together—hitting three enemies in a row, drifting through consecutive corners, or hitting notes without a miss. Learn the exact timing of these chains. A single chain can double or triple your score for that round.

Memorize Enemy Patterns

In shooting and fighting games, enemies follow scripted patterns. They spawn at the same locations and attack with the same timing. Record a video of your play session on your phone (if the center allows it) and review the patterns at home. Memorizing two or three spawn points will let you pre-aim and save precious seconds.

Use the “Double Tap” Technique

In many action games, pressing a button twice quickly performs a special move that is stronger or faster than a single press. Check the instruction card or watch an advanced player to see if double tapping is supported. Practice it in slow motion first, then speed up.

Frequently Asked Questions About Arcade Game Centers

How much should I budget for a first visit?

Start with enough for 20 to 30 plays on your chosen machine, plus a drink. That usually equals $15 to $25, depending on the center’s pricing. If you run out of credits, you can always add more, but having a hard limit prevents overspending.

Can I practice arcade games at home?

Some modern arcade games have mobile or PC versions that use the same mechanics. Practicing on those versions can improve your reaction time and pattern recognition. However, the physical controls at an arcade game center feel different, so you will still need a few sessions to adjust.

What should I do if a machine malfunctions?

Stop playing immediately and notify the staff. Do not try to fix the machine yourself. Most centers have a policy to refund your credit if the game freezes or fails to register your inputs. Take a photo of the error screen if possible.

Are arcade game centers suitable for children?

Yes, but check the age recommendations on individual machines. Some games contain flashing lights that may affect photosensitive individuals, and others have themes that are not appropriate for young children. Most centers have a family-friendly section separate from more intense games.

How do I find the best arcade game center near me?

Look for centers that maintain their machines regularly—sticky buttons or uncalibrated joysticks are signs of poor upkeep. Read recent reviews and check if the center offers a free trial credit. A good center will let you watch games before you commit to buying a card.
